Mara Afzali has always had a passion for movement—from dancing
on stage to the Bangles “Manic Monday” as a little girl, to
practicing yoga for over the past two decades, to enjoying the
beauty and solace of long runs in the hilltowns outside of Albany
where she lives with her husband and four kids. Mara discovered
aerial silks in 2005 and fell in love with the art, shifting her
passions forever skyward. She has trained at the Philadelphia
School of Circus Arts and New England Center for Circus Arts, and
co-founded the local aerial performance group, Ribbon in the Sky.
She has performed locally at numerous venues, and also taught silks
as part of our “silks and swings” summer camp in 2012. A local
attorney by day, Mara finds that flipping upside down is the best
way to find balance and fun in her busy schedule. She also strongly
believes that circus is for everybody and is excited to offer the
aerial silks classes in Good Karma’s new space!
